5.5.4
Register 0×113C and 0×113D: "Restore Modbus-connection parameter"
Registers 0×113C and 0×113D serve for resetting the parameter-register 0×1120 and 0×1130
to 0×113B to the default settings.
For this purpose, write "0×6C6F" in register 0×113C. To activate the reset of the registers,
write "0×6164" ("load") within 30 seconds in register 0×113D.
Both registers can also be written with one single request using the function codes FC16 and
FC23.
The service resets the parameters without saving them. This can be achieved by using a
following "save" service.
5.5.5
Register 0×113E and 0×113F: "Save Modbus-connection parameters"
Registers 0×113E and 0×113F are used for the non-volatile saving of parameters in registers
0×1120 and 0×1130 to 0×113B.
For this purpose, write "0×7361" in register 0×113E. To activate the saving of the registers,
write "0×7665" ("save") within 30 seconds in register 0×113F.
Both registers can also be written with one single request using the function codes FC16 and
FC23.
Table 14:
register 1130h:
Modbus-
Connection-
Mode
Bit
Name, description
15 to 2 reserved
1
MB_ImmediateWritePermission
– 0: With the first write access, a write authorization for the respective Modbus-
connection is requested. If this request fails, an exception response with excep-
tion-code 01h is generated. If the request is accepted, the write access is
executed and the write authorization remains active until the connection is
closed.
– 1:The write authorization for the respective Modbus-connection is already
opened during the establishment of the connection. The first Modbus-connection
thus receives the write authorization, all following connections don’t (only if bit 0
= 1).
0
MB_OnlyOneWritePermission
– 0: all Modbus-connections receive the write authorization
– 1: only one Modbus-connection can receive the write permission. A write permis-
sion is opened until a Disconnect. After the Disconnect the next connection
which requests a write access receives the write authorization.
